1. What cookies are
Cookies are small text files stored in your browser or device when you visit a site. They let us recognize the browser, keep you authenticated, remember preferences, and understand how the Service is used. We also use similar technologies (e.g., local storage and session tokens), referred to together here as “cookies”.
